Aims & Scope

JABM favors submissions pertinent to food and agricultural product marketing in Malaysia and beyond. Manuscripts related to the development of marketing infrastructure and supply chain system, global and local demand for food and agricultural produce, human resource capacity building in agricultural marketing through the application of knowledge, and the latest technology as well as behaviors of stakeholders are welcome. JABM publishes scholarly work from various agricultural disciplines, including the following but not limited to: Supply and demand analysis Price analysis Distribution system Supply chain management Logistics Grading Quality management Agricultural and food trade Food safety Marketing policies
